The LPN provides care and services to hospice patients in their homes, skilled nursing facilities, and assisted living facilities. They collaborate with an interdisciplinary team to perform psych-social assessments and implement clinical interventions.
Candidates must hold a current LPN license in good standing with at least one year of experience. Requirements include a valid driver's license, auto insurance, and the ability to work independently and within a team.
